Deep-link routing — support onboarding. When a customer reports a Cartwheel app link opening the wrong screen, first check the route map in the Lintbridge dashboard; most failures are stale cached manifests. Escalate only if the link resolves correctly on web. To access the routing debugger for locked accounts, sign in to the staging console using the passphrase below.

unlock words, bawef-kahap: sorax-sorir-quenys-aldok

#
# We have seen intermittent DNS resolution failures when the upstream
# Quillhaven resolvers rotate their anycast pool. Symptoms: SERVFAIL
# bursts lasting 5-20 seconds, usually during the nightly cache flush.
# The retry loop below papers over single-lookup failures, but if you
# are on call and see sustained errors, check the Quillhaven status
# board before touching these values. Raising the retry count past
# five has historically made congestion worse, not better. The
# constants below control backoff, caching, and failover thresholds.

tuning constants:
RATE_LIMITS = {
    "wenwyn": 5,
    "druael": 1,
}

## 2024-11-08 — Key rotation

Rotated the release signing key for SpokeShift, the rebalancing planner used by the Carralto bike-share fleet. Old key revoked after the 03:00 batch run. CI now signs the dispatch binaries with the new key; agents on depot vans pull trust anchors on next heartbeat. If a van rejects a manifest, force-refresh via the ops console. No schema or config changes. Verify deploys against the key below.

deploy key for taguf-bafop: bky4_bYeM

## Legacy Pricing Uplift — Heads of Department (Restricted)

Effective next quarter, legacy Fernwell Suite customers on pre-2019 contracts move to the current rate card, a 9% average uplift. Notifications follow a 60-day schedule managed by the Retention group in Calverton. Exceptions require dual sign-off and documented justification. Department heads should brief account owners discreetly before announcements. The rationale and sequencing are in the confidential note below.

confidential, kagaf-faduf: Headcount on the Ralix team goes from 5 to 117 by the end of November. Gross margin on Ralix came in at 12 percent against a plan of 10 percent.